天翼云数据库知识文档专栏是天翼云为开发者提供的互联网技术内容平台。内容涵盖数据库相关内容资讯。开发者在数据库专栏是可以快速获取到自己感兴趣的技术内容,与其他开发者们学习交流,共同成长。
事务事务:就是被绑定在一起作为一个逻辑工作单元的 SQL 语句分组,如果任何一个语句操作失败那么整个操作就被失败,以后操作就会回滚到操作前状态,或者是上有个节点。为了确保要么执行,要么不执行,就可以使用事务。要将有组语句作为事务考虑,就需要
在上一篇文章当中已经介绍了如何创建对应的数据库了,本文主要就是基于上一篇文章继续延伸下来的,主要内容就是介绍如何在创建的数据库当中进行创建表,和回退等相关操作。创建模型语法:如上语法含义:--name:指定模型名称(表名)--attribu
概念逻辑删除:文件没有被真正的删除,只不过是文件名的第一个字节被改成操作系统无法识别的字符,通常这种删除操作是可逆的,就是说用适当的工具或软件可以把删除的文件恢复出来。物理删除:指文件存储所用到的磁存储区域被真正的擦除或清零,这样删除的文件
背景之前在一家小公司工作时,由于没有完善的应用发布流程,包括配置发布平台,和数据库发布系统,导致测试环境(实际上就是一个IP撑起来的简简单单的服务节点)正常的逻辑,到生产环境(3个云服务器节点构成的带有简单负载均衡逻辑的微型集群应用)出现问
简介MySQL的口号是“世界上最流行的开源关系型数据库”,而PostgreSQL的Slogan则是“世界上最先进的开源关系型数据库”,一看这两位就是老冤家了。我认为这两个口号很好的反映出了两种产品的性质:PostgreSQL是功能丰富,一致
sql server 分页存储过程,在网上找了很多,但是都不能用或者不能很好的用,特别综合大家的智慧,自己写了一个,而且通过visual studio调试,通过实际数据测试set ANSI_NULLS ONset QUOTED_IDENT
现在我们做的大型项目大多要与关系型数据库进行交互,不知道大家有没有遇到这样的问题,组合查询,两个条件A,B,组合情况有A,B,AB,也就三种,写死SQL语句也不麻烦,不就是几个if,else吗!但是要是有三个条件组合呢?A,B,C,这样就
文章目录1. 创建数据库1.1使用`create`语句创建数据表2. 查看数据表结构2.1 查看表基本结构2.2 查看表详细结构3. 修改数据表3.1 修改数据表名称3.2 修改字
改配置,settings.py 》修改默认数据库的配置 在项目的__init__.py文件中添加代码 测试 解决 迁移数据时候 的报错 》第一个报错 关于mysql客户端 版本问题的报错 解决
业务表his_care_history:病例表行号字段字段类型可否为空是否主键描述1ch_idvarchar(25)NO是病历ID2user_idbigint(20)YES否医生id3user_namevarchar(20)YES否医生姓名
使用iOS原生sqlite3框架对sqlite数据库进行操作 一、引言 sqlite数据库是一种小型数据库,由于其小巧与简洁,在移动开发领域应用深广,sqlite数据库有一套完备的sqlite语句进行管理操作,一些常用的语句和可
概述本文所指的SQL优化主要是指MySQL优化,当然思想是通用的,其他SQL语言不排除其通用性。谈到SQL优化,最好有一个指导或者规范,照着这个规范去对比,发现可以优化的地方。参考博文MySQL推荐使用规范。总体思路 优化的总体思路
1. 数据库的三范式是什么? 第一范式:强调的是列的原子性,即数据库表的每一列都是不可分割的原子数据项。第二范式:要求实体的属性完全
1. 指定版本8.0.29启动容器mysql 参数解析-d 后台运行 -p 端口映射 -v 卷挂载 -e 环境配置 2. 修改
主键索引:设定为主键后数据库会自动建立索引,innodb为聚簇索引 单值索引:即一个索引只包含单个列,一个表可以有多个单列索引 唯
主从复制的原理: 1、主库: 创建一个有权访问binlog日志的从库账号,配置需要主从复制的库
Hibernate持久化数据中文乱码 数据库编码为utf-8,开发环境编码也为utf-8,插入中文数据仍旧乱码 解决方法:修改Hibernate.cfg.xml中的hibernate.connection.url的值即在数据库名称后面加上参
MySQL----MySQL数据库数据表增删改查命令行基础操作初体验
MySQL数据库表的设计可选字段`is_active` tinyint(1) NOT NULL DEFAULT 0 COMMENT '是否启用 0.禁用 1.启用'编码与排序编码数据库字符集使用utf8mb4数据库排
查看数据库全局默认编码查看某个数据库编码特殊数据库名称处理注意点如果数据库的名称是SQL的关键字或者是一些特殊字符#~@*&..,这个时候就需要用反引号括起来创建数据库create database [if not exists]
2023-05-12 07:20:56
2023-05-12 07:20:56
2023-03-16 07:49:58
2023-06-07 07:31:52
2023-03-16 07:45:55
2022-11-14 02:56:39